Technical Field
The utility model belongs to the field of wind power generation, and particularly relates to a novel cleaning device for a fan gear box radiator.
Background
The gearbox is an important part of the doubly-fed wind generator, the gearbox has the function of converting the low rotating speed of the blades into the high rotating speed required by the doubly-fed wind generator, the weight of the gearbox reaches more than ten tons, a large amount of heat can be generated in the running process, the heat is dissipated by lubricating oil through the radiator, and the exhaust fan is arranged above the radiator and exhausts the heat dissipated by the radiating fins to the outside of a nacelle. Because the radiating fins of the radiator are arranged relatively densely, dust and catkin in the air can be attached to and accumulated in the radiating fins and gaps of the radiating fins, poor heat radiation can be caused along with the extension of the operation time, and the normal operation and the service life of the gear box are influenced.
In order to solve the problem of blockage of the radiating fins, engineering personnel install a filter screen at an air inlet below the radiator to filter air, but the filter screen cannot be too dense, otherwise, the air inflow is influenced, and the heat dissipation is influenced, so the method does not completely solve the problem, and the method adopted by maintainers is to regularly wash the radiating fins.
The application number is 202121462546.0 Chinese patent, a semi-automatic cleaning device for radiating fins of a gear box of a double-fed wind generating set is applied. The device is provided with the water collector at the top of the engine room, so that the problem of a cleaning water source is solved, water can be frozen when the temperature is low in winter, particularly in the three north areas with a large loading amount, the time in winter is long, the annual precipitation is less, the evaporation amount in summer is large, and the water collector cannot achieve the due effect at all. Meanwhile, the device is complex in design, high in cost, inconvenient to install and use and free of a waste water collecting device, and the device cannot be really applied due to the defects.
At present, the method adopted by maintainers is to wash the radiating fins by using a high-pressure water gun. Because the fan airport is higher, the space is narrow and small, electrical equipment is many, there are the water transport difficulty, splash in the washing process influence electrical equipment safety, wash waste time and energy, fin side washs the difficulty scheduling problem.
Therefore, we propose a new fan gearbox radiator cleaning device to solve the above problems.
SUMMERY OF THE UTILITY MODEL
The utility model provides a novel cleaning device for a fan gear box radiator, which aims at solving the problems that the existing cleaning device is troublesome to use in the process of cleaning the radiator, water splash influences the safety of electrical equipment, and waste water cannot be collected and utilized.
The technical scheme adopted by the utility model for solving the technical problems is as follows: the utility model provides a novel fan gear box radiator washs device, filters including waste water collection mechanism, waste water and stores mechanism, washing mechanism, water supply mechanism, waste water collection mechanism includes the waste water collection basin, and the length of side of waste water collection basin is greater than the length of side of radiator, has placed in the waste water collection basin and has filtered the sponge.
The wastewater filtering and storing mechanism comprises a water storage tank and a wastewater recovery pipeline, wherein a sewage filter plate is arranged in the water storage tank, and the water inlet end of the water storage tank is connected with the water outlet end of the wastewater collecting basin through the wastewater recovery pipeline.
The washing mechanism comprises a water spraying pipe, a plurality of water spraying holes are formed in the lower pipe wall of the water spraying pipe, the detachable brushes are installed on the two sides of the water spraying pipe in the front and the back of the water spraying pipe, and a handle is installed at the top of the water spraying pipe.
The water supply mechanism comprises a water pump, the water pumping end of the water pump is connected with the water outlet end of the water storage tank through a water pumping pipe, the water outlet end of the water pump is provided with a connecting hose, and the connecting hose is connected with one end of the water spraying pipe through a water pipe connector.
As a preferable technical scheme of the utility model, the waste water collecting basin is a folding basin, and the handle is a Y-shaped handle.
As a preferable technical scheme of the utility model, the cross section of the bottom of the wastewater collection basin is in an inward concave arc shape, and water outlets are arranged at four corners of the bottom of the folding basin.
As a preferred technical scheme of the utility model, the wastewater recovery pipeline comprises a return pipe and a drain pipe, wherein the four corners of the top of the return pipe are respectively provided with a water outlet pipe, the four water outlet pipes are respectively connected with four water outlets, one end of the drain pipe is connected with the return pipe, and the other end of the drain pipe is connected with the water inlet end of the water storage tank.
As a preferable technical scheme of the utility model, a tank cover is arranged at the top of the water storage tank and is in threaded connection with the inner wall of the top end of the water storage tank.
As a preferred technical scheme of the utility model, a support table is arranged below the sewage filter plate, the support table is arranged in the water storage tank, and the sewage filter plate can axially slide along the inner wall of the water storage tank and is placed on the support table.
As a preferable technical scheme of the utility model, the hairbrush comprises a mounting seat and a hairbrush strip, the mounting seat is mounted on the outer wall of the water spray pipe, a trapezoidal groove is formed in the mounting seat, the hairbrush strip is arranged below the mounting seat, a trapezoidal block is mounted at the top of the hairbrush strip, and the trapezoidal block is arranged in the trapezoidal groove and can axially slide along the trapezoidal groove.
As a preferred technical scheme of the utility model, the top of the mounting seat is provided with N threaded holes, the threaded holes are communicated with the trapezoidal groove, the threaded holes are internally threaded with locking screws, and the bottom ends of the locking screws are in contact with the top of the trapezoidal block.
Compared with the prior art, the utility model has the beneficial effects that:
1. according to the utility model, the handle is held by a worker, the brush strip and the spray pipe are pulled to and fro on the side surface of the radiating fin, the radiating fin is washed by spraying water through the spray pipe, and the radiating fin is scrubbed by the brush strip, so that the scrubbing effect of the radiating fin can be ensured, the brush strip is longer in length and high in cleaning efficiency, and meanwhile, the brushes on the front side and the rear side of the spray pipe can prevent water splash, so that the influence on electrical equipment in the cleaning process is reduced, and the device is simple in structure, convenient to operate and convenient for the worker to use.
2. According to the utility model, the waste water collecting basin is arranged below the radiator, so that the cleaned waste water can be collected through the waste water collecting basin, on one hand, the soft filtering sponge can prevent the falling waste water from splashing, the influence on electrical equipment in the cleaning process is further reduced, meanwhile, the filtering sponge can filter the waste water, the waste water can be further filtered through the sewage filtering plate arranged in the water storage tank, the waste water can be recycled, the problem of difficulty in taking water is reduced, and the purpose of saving water resources is achieved.
3. According to the utility model, the waste water collecting basin is a folding basin which can be folded so as to be convenient for workers to carry, and the trapezoid grooves and the trapezoid blocks are arranged, so that the hairbrush strips can be supported on one hand, and on the other hand, the hairbrush strips can be taken down for replacement after being damaged.

Detailed Description
The utility model is further illustrated by the following examples in conjunction with the drawings.
Referring to fig. 1-4, the utility model provides a technical scheme of a novel cleaning device for a radiator of a fan gear box:
the first embodiment is as follows:
according to fig. 1-4, including the wastewater collection mechanism, the wastewater filtering storage mechanism, the washing mechanism, water supply mechanism, the wastewater collection mechanism includes wastewater collection basin 1, wastewater collection basin 1 is folding basin, through adopting folding basin with wastewater collection basin 1, folding basin can fold, so that the staff carries, the bottom cross-section of wastewater collection basin 1 is the arc of indent, the bottom four corners department of folding basin all is provided with the delivery port, the length of side of wastewater collection basin 1 is greater than the length of side of radiator, filter sponge 2 has been placed in the wastewater collection basin 1, through setting up filter sponge 2, on the one hand soft filter sponge 2 also can prevent that the waste water that falls from splashing, further reduce to cause the influence to electrical equipment in the cleaning process, filter sponge 2 simultaneously and can filter waste water.
Waste water filters stores mechanism and includes retaining jar 41 and waste water recycling pipeline, the top of retaining jar 41 is provided with cover 44, cover 44 and the top inner wall threaded connection of retaining jar 41, through opening cover 44, can clear up the impurity on the sewage filter 42, be provided with sewage filter 42 in the retaining jar 41, can further filter waste water through set up sewage filter 42 in retaining jar 41, so as to carry out cyclic utilization to waste water, reduce the problem of water intaking difficulty, reach the purpose of water economy resource, waste water recycling pipeline is including returning type pipe 32 and drain pipe 33, outlet pipe 31 is all installed to the top four corners department of returning type pipe 32, four outlet pipe 31 are connected with four delivery ports respectively, the one end and the returning type pipe 32 of drain pipe 33 are connected, the other end is connected with the end of intaking of retaining jar 41.
The washing and brushing mechanism comprises a water spraying pipe 61, a plurality of water spraying holes 67 are formed in the lower pipe wall of the water spraying pipe 61, detachable brushes are mounted on the front side and the rear side of the water spraying pipe 61 respectively, each brush comprises a mounting seat 63 and a brush strip 64, the mounting seat 63 is mounted on the outer wall of the water spraying pipe 61, a trapezoidal groove is formed in the mounting seat 63, the brush strip 64 is arranged below the mounting seat 63, a trapezoidal block 68 is mounted at the top of the brush strip 68, the trapezoidal block 68 is arranged in the trapezoidal groove and can axially slide along the trapezoidal groove, the trapezoidal groove and the trapezoidal block 68 are arranged to support the brush strip 64 on one hand, the brush strip 64 can be taken down and replaced after the brush strip 64 is damaged, a handle 66 is mounted at the top of the water spraying pipe 61, the handle 66 is a Y-shaped handle 66, a worker holds the handle 66 by hands, the brush strip 64 and the water spraying pipe 61 are pulled back and forth on the side surface of the cooling fin, the cooling fin is washed by the water spraying pipe 61, scrub the fin through brush strip 64, can guarantee the effect of brushing of fin then to brush strip 64 length is longer, and the cleaning efficiency is high, and the brush of both sides can prevent that the splash from splashing around the spray pipe 61 simultaneously, reduces to cause the influence to electrical equipment in the cleaning process, thereby makes the device simple structure, convenient operation, makes things convenient for the staff to use.
The water supply mechanism comprises a water pump 52, the water pumping end of the water pump 52 is connected with the water outlet end of the water storage tank 41 through a water pumping pipe 51, the water outlet end of the water pump 52 is provided with a connecting hose 53, and the connecting hose 53 is connected with one end of a water spraying pipe 61 through a water pipe connector 62.
When the novel cleaning device for the fan gear box radiator is used, firstly, the water pumping end of a water pump 52 is connected with the water outlet end of a water storage tank 41 through a water pumping pipe 51, two ends of a connecting hose 53 are respectively connected with the water pump 52 and a water pipe connector 62, then a waste water collecting basin 1 is unfolded and placed below the radiator, the power supply of the water pump 52 is switched on, the water pump 52 is started, a worker holds a handle 66 with a hand, pulls a brush strip 64 and a water spraying pipe 61 back and forth on the side surface of a radiating fin, washes the radiating fin through the water sprayed by the water spraying pipe 61, washes the radiating fin through the brush strip 64, further can ensure the washing effect of the radiating fin, the washed waste water flows into the waste water collecting basin 1, is filtered by a filtering sponge 2, flows onto a sewage filtering plate 42 through a water outlet pipe 31, a return pipe 32 and a water outlet pipe 33, falls to the lower part of the water storage tank 41 after being secondarily filtered by the sewage filtering plate 42, and recycling is carried out.
Example two:
on the basis of the first embodiment, as shown in fig. 1, a supporting platform 43 is arranged below the sewage filter plate 42, the supporting platform 43 is installed in the water storage tank 41, the sewage filter plate 42 can axially slide along the inner wall of the water storage tank 41 and is placed on the supporting platform 43, the sewage filter plate 42 is supported by the supporting platform 43, and then when the sewage filter plate 42 needs to be cleaned and replaced, the tank cover 44 can be opened to clean and replace the sewage filter plate 42.
Example three:
on the basis of the first embodiment, as shown in fig. 4, two threaded holes are formed in the top of the mounting seat 63, the threaded holes are communicated with the trapezoidal groove, a locking screw 65 is connected to the threaded holes in an inner threaded manner, the bottom end of the locking screw 65 is in contact with the top of the trapezoidal block 68, and the stability of the hairbrush strip 64 in the using process can be guaranteed through the contact between the locking screw 65 and the trapezoidal block 68, so that a worker can brush the radiator by using the device easily.
